Output efef093de9681099a9343c63c36c3f8a45572bec5c66a42e40cd32a00aec84e9:0

value
288042
script pubkey
OP_0 OP_PUSHBYTES_20 08d23ee9cb447c7c1bd2c9ec45a0bf9a73f7fcdd
address
bc1qprfra6wtg378cx7je8kytg9lnfel0lxaa72s4a
transaction
efef093de9681099a9343c63c36c3f8a45572bec5c66a42e40cd32a00aec84e9
confirmations
264047
spent
true